What do I need to fly my dog from Hawaii to Mainland?
To fly a dog from Hawaii to the Mainland, you must obtain a health certificate from a veterinarian within 10 days of travel, ensure the rabies vaccination is current, and check specific airline, USDA, and destination state requirements. Most pets will require a microchip, and you should book directly with airlines that accommodate pets in the cabin or as checked baggage, such as Hawaiian or United.

How do I fly my dog from Hawaii to Mainland?
Your pet will need a FAVN screen which is the part that takes a long time and can be expensive. You'll have to send this to dept of agriculture a certain amount of time prior your arrival back. You'll also need another health certificate no later than 10 days from your return flight.Can my dog fly in the cabin with me to Hawaii?
Hawaii doesn't allow pets to arrive in cabin. They must be transported in the cargo due to their quarantine policy. This is a little over a 12 hour flight. Does TSA require pet health certificates?
No, the Transportation Security Administration (TSA) does not require a health certificate for pets to go through security. However, airlines and state authorities may require one, depending on the travel destination.How long can my dog sit on my lap during a flight?
Generally, pets must remain in an airline-approved carrier that fits under the seat in front of you. They're required to stay inside that carrier for the entire flight, and you're not allowed to take them out and hold them on your lap.What is the pet carrier policy for Hawaiian Airlines?
Guest must be 18 years or older to travel with a pet in cabin. The maximum allowable pet carrier size is 17” long x 11” wide x 9.5” tall. Carriers will be measured during check-in to ensure compliance.How long is Hawaii dog quarantine?
To prevent rabies from entering the state, the current law requires that dogs, cats and carnivores complete either the 120-day or 5 Day Or Less rabies quarantine. The law also requires that entire cost of the rabies quarantine program be paid by the users of the quarantine facility.What paperwork is needed for pets on Delta?

You will need a Certificate of Veterinary Inspection to travel and some airlines require an acclimation certificate. Both of these certificates can only be completed and signed by a federally accredited veterinarian.Is it safe for dogs to fly in cargo?
Yes, flying in cargo is generally safe for most healthy dogs, as modern cargo holds are pressurized, climate-controlled, and monitored, but it carries risks like mishandling or temperature extremes, so proper preparation (vet check, direct flights, appropriate carrier, temperature-conscious scheduling) is crucial, and flat-faced breeds should generally avoid it. While incidents are statistically rare, choosing a pet-friendly airline and taking precautions minimizes stress and danger, making it safer than long drives for many, according to pet transport experts.Can I bring unopened water through TSA?
